Florence Levenez is an academic researcher from Université Paris-Saclay. The author has contributed to research in topics: Gut flora & Akkermansia muciniphila. The author has an hindex of 11, co-authored 19 publications receiving 5153 citations. Previous affiliations of Florence Levenez include Agro ParisTech.

TL;DR: It is shown how the human gut microbiome impacts the serum metabolome and associates with insulin resistance in 277 non-diabetic Danish individuals and suggested that microbial targets may have the potential to diminish insulin resistance and reduce the incidence of common metabolic and cardiovascular disorders.

TL;DR: Major gut microbiota alterations in severe Obesity are identified, which include decreased MGR and related functional pathways linked with metabolic deteriorations, which calls for additional strategies to improve the gut microbiota ecosystem and microbiome–host interactions in severe obesity.
